Leadership Review — Licensing Dispute

Heads of department, heads-up on the ongoing dispute with Quillon Labs over the Fernwave toolkit license. Their counsel claims our Harrowgate deployment exceeds seat limits; ours disagrees. Mediation is set for next month, and we've paused new Fernwave rollouts meanwhile. Expect questions at the review. The confidential note below covers our negotiating position, so keep it close.

internal memo for kajep-tawip: The renewal with Holaelix Group closes at $10 million a year, 5 percent below the last contract. Project Wenael slips by two quarters because of the tooling delay.

**Handover: Proctorly exam queue**

Hey team — the Proctorly queue backed up during Tuesday's exam window because the screenshot workers fell behind. I bumped the worker pool to 12 and added a dead-letter requeue job that runs hourly. If candidates report "session pending" for more than ten minutes, check the requeue logs first. Any escalations beyond that should go straight to the engineer below.

named custodian: Zormir Jorir

**Briefing: Marlow Quay Office Closure**

Welcome aboard! Quick context before your first leadership review: we're winding down the Marlow Quay site by spring. Only nine staff remain, most already remote, and the lease break clause makes the timing sensible. Facilities and HR have transition plans drafted; local comms are paused until you've settled in. The sensitive bit sits just below.

confidential, yafof-tawef: The finance team signed off on a budget of $34.3 million for Project Zorox. The renewal with Aldethax Freight closes at $12.7 million a year, 10 percent below the last contract.

//
// Heads up, reviewer: this module strips metadata from user uploads
// before anything hits the CDN. GPS tags, serial numbers, and maker
// notes get nuked unconditionally; orientation is preserved by baking
// the rotation into pixels. We parse defensively — malformed EXIF
// blocks are treated as hostile and the whole segment is dropped
// rather than repaired, since past fuzzing found nasty edge cases
// there. Parser limits and timeouts are deliberately tight, and the
// current values sit right below.

limits module of fahif-yajop:
BUDGETS = {
    "oliok": 606,
    "zorvan": 443,
}